Felix Emmanuel Cédric Chenkam Nganle (born 28 December 1998), commonly known as Felix Chenkam, is a Cameroonian footballer who plays as a forward for Union Namur.

Club career

Chenkam began his career in Cameroon, playing with Union Douala and Rainbow Bamenda, before signing with Seattle Sounders FC 2 in the United Soccer League in March 2017.[1][2]

Chenkam made his Sounders 2 debut on 26 March 2017, coming on as a substitute in the 73rd minute of the season opening 2–1 loss to Sacramento.[3] Chenkam's first start and first goal with S2 both came on 15 April 2017 in a 2–1 win over Los Angeles.[4][5]

Chenkam's contract option was declined by Seattle on 19 November 2018.[6] In October 2019, Chenkam returned to Union Douala.[citation needed]

In 2020, Chenkam joined Salerm Puente Genil on a free transfer.[citation needed] He then joined Viveiro CF in January 2022.[citation needed]

He left Spain just six months later to join amateur Belgian side RAS Monceau.[citation needed]

On July 15, 2023, he joined Belgian third-tier side Union Namur.[citation needed]

International career

Chenkam was selected to represent the Cameroon U20s at the 2017 Africa U-20 Cup of Nations in Zambia after helping them qualify by scoring a goal in a 3–0 win over Libya on 10 July 2016.[7][8] Chenkam made 3 substitute appearances at the tournament, as Cameroon was knocked out of the tournament at the group stage.[9]
